Camp Hoover is located on 90 acres of land located on the shore of Song Lake. Girls can swim in the lake, hike the trails, or hold activities in the large fields of the property. Camp Hoover includes Girl Scout Island which is located in the middle of Song Lake. It is used for overnight camping and other activities. Two year-round lodges, tent camping and cabins are available for use.

Camp Near Wilderness offers girls rustic adventure on a 200 acre camp located on North Pond in Parish, New York. This property includes two year-round lodges, large playing fields, a ropes course, cabins and tent camping.
